Overcoming Financial Struggles: How Cassie Brooks Transformed Her Life as a Single Mum
The Financial Reset at 42
Cassie Brooks, at the age of 42, found herself embarking on a journey of financial transformation following her unexpected transition to single motherhood. Faced with the challenge of providing for her 10-year-old son, Cassie took decisive steps to rebuild her finances, shifting from an overwhelming £14,000 in debt to owning her own home and accumulating £5,000 in savings.
Facing the Reality of Debt
In an interview with What’s The Jam, Cassie reflected on the emotional toll of starting over after nearly half a lifetime spent with her former partner. “I found myself without a home, in crippling debt,” she recounted. The abrupt change in her financial situation following the divorce forced her to confront the fact that her financial foundations were crumbling.
The Decision to Withdraw from Her Pension
To regain control, Cassie made a significant and strategic choice: she withdrew funds from her 401k pension, totaling £29,000. This decision enabled her to eliminate her car loan and credit card debts, providing her with the clean slate she desperately needed.
Relocating for a Fresh Start
With her debts settled, Cassie used the remaining funds from her pension to secure a new home—850 miles away from her previous life. “The move was daunting, but I knew it was necessary,” she explained, acknowledging the emotional adjustments required for both her and her son.
Utilizing First-Time Buyer Assistance
Cassie also took advantage of a first-time buyer assistance program, which helped offset costs associated with the move. Despite her concerns over dramatically altering her son’s life, she emphasized the importance of making choices that would foster a better future for both of them.
Financial Management Strategies
Even with her fresh start, the financial strain continued. Cassie’s monthly expenses now total around £2,000, nearly equivalent to her income. To alleviate this pressure, she adopted various cost-cutting strategies:
- Couponing and Budgeting: Cassie became adept at managing her grocery expenses by utilizing coupons and accessing local community resources, such as food banks.
- School Programs: Her son benefits from free breakfast and lunch programs at school, further alleviating their financial burden.
Building a Sustainable Future
To ensure her finances remain on track, Cassie has instituted a direct debit to transfer savings from her paycheck automatically. This proactive step is vital for maintaining her financial health.
